A+Technical Description
The HELI CPQ30 is a robust, gasoline-powered forklift designed for demanding material handling tasks in industrial and warehouse environments. With a rated load capacity of 6,613.9 lbs (3,000 kg) and a load center of 19.7 in (500 mm), this forklift delivers reliable performance for heavy-duty operations. The unit is powered by a 57.3 hp (43 kW) H25 gasoline engine, producing 132.1 lb-ft of torque at 1,600 rpm, ensuring strong acceleration and lifting power. The engine is paired with a manual transmission, offering two forward and two reverse speeds for smooth control. The CPQ30 features a maximum fork height of 9.9 ft (3,000 mm), a lift speed of 98.5 ft/min, and a mast tilt of 6° forward and 12° rear, providing flexibility in stacking and maneuvering loads. The forklift has an operating weight of 9,325.6 lbs (4,230 kg) and is equipped with pneumatic tires—front 28x9-15-12PR and rear 6.50-10-10PR—for excellent traction and stability. Key dimensions include an overall length to fork face of 8.8 ft (2.68 m), an overall width of 4.1 ft (1.25 m), a turning radius of 7.9 ft (2.41 m), and a wheelbase of 5.6 ft (1.71 m), making it suitable for tight spaces. The ground clearance is 5.6 in (142 mm), and the height to the top of the overhead guard is 6.9 ft (2.1 m). The CPQ30 also features a maximum travel speed of 11.2 mph (18 kph), ensuring efficient movement across job sites.
